Specifications

  • Power Quality: Class A
  • Sampling Rate: 1 MS/s
  • Accuracy: 0.05%
  • Resolution: 18-bit
  • Category: CAT III 1000V, CAT IV 600V

Core Features

  • High performance rack mountable with expandable modular type
  • Precision measurement with 18bit resolution and 1MS/s sample rate
  • Fault recorder and data streaming
  • Measurement and analysis
  • FFT, Harmonic analysis
  • 8 Voltages(+/-1600V) and 8 currents per module
  • DIO and CAN2.0 or MODBUS RS-485 communication port for additionl sensor connection (optional)

Applications

  • Power quality analyser & Phasor measurement unit
  • Power measurement
  • Power fault recorder & Digital fault recorder
  • Photovoltaic & wind power analysis and reporting
  • Frequency converter & inverter power anaysis
